Contacts continue with GCC, ready for joint probe on attacks: Iran

Muscat: Iranian Foreign ​Minister Abbas ‌Araqchi said that diplomatic contacts with Qatar, Saudi Arabia, Oman, and neighboring countries will continue.

"We are ready to form an investigation committee with regional countries regarding the targets that have been attacked. Our attacks only target US bases and interests in the region," he was quoted by the Fars News Agency and Reuters.

He added that the Spiritual Leader is in good health and is fully managing the situation.

"It is possible that Israel is behind the attacks on civilian targets in Arab countries in order to destroy these countries' relations with Iran."
